Output 255361df06a7630f28db5051c1e8ac1cfbf83b8739cacf73047500b83663e089:1

value
2560857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c2665f3e8f1309b77bff40adb0acc65c335485 OP_EQUAL
address
3MBGjYZ74zardRShLfHBSFse48Kd3xQzEP
transaction
255361df06a7630f28db5051c1e8ac1cfbf83b8739cacf73047500b83663e089
spent
true